Dubois Homicide Investigation

We have breaking news out of Clearfield County.

The District Attorney tells us there was a shooting this Afternoon in Dubois which is now a homicide investigation.

Police say a man was shot and killed along South Franklin Street near West Long Avenue, near the old train station this Afternoon.

District Attorney Ryan Sayers says a suspect was arrested near the Sykesville area.

Multiple police agencies responded to the scene, including state police and other county police departments.

“We gathered a bunch of info pretty quickly. We were able to catch the suspect. He’s in custody right now. Interview is being processed; scene is being processed. As of right now, we don’t have a clear motive.”

The Clearfield County coroner has released the name of the was man shot and killed Thursday afternoon in DuBois.

The victim was identified as 46-year-old Jude Srock, of DuBois.

DuBois Police Chief Blaine Clark says the victim and shooter, who is now in custody, were familiar to each other.

An autopsy is scheduled for tomorrow at Mt. Nittany Medical Center.
